How to Earn Fallout 76 Caps
The game offers various ways to earn caps throughout your adventure. Here are some of the most effective methods for beginners:
1. Questing and Exploring
Completing quests, whether main storylines or side missions, is one of the most reliable ways to earn Fallout 76 caps. These quests not only reward you with caps but also give valuable items, recipes, and experience points. Make sure to explore every nook and cranny of Appalachia to maximize your cap earnings from quests.
2. Scavenging and Looting
Scavenging in Fallout 76 is crucial for survival and also helps you make a substantial amount of caps. Loot everything you come across, as you'll find weapons, armor, and resources that can be sold at vendors. In particular, high-value items like rare plans and legendary weapons can be sold for a hefty sum.
3. Trading with Other Players
The game’s player-to-player trading system is an excellent way to earn Fallout 76 caps. Many players are looking for specific items, such as rare crafting materials or unique weapons. You can either set up a shop at your C.A.M.P. or engage in direct trades. Be sure to price your items competitively but also make sure you're not underselling them.
4. Daily and Weekly Challenges
Fallout 76 features daily and weekly challenges that reward you with caps upon completion. These challenges often require you to complete specific tasks, like killing certain enemies or crafting certain items. These tasks are relatively easy to complete, and the rewards are well worth the time spent.
5. Events and Special Occasions
Throughout the year, special events are held in Fallout 76, often rewarding players with large sums of caps. Participating in these events is a great way to maximize your earnings, especially since the rewards are often more generous during these limited-time events.
6. Crafting and Selling Items
Crafting in Fallout 76 is a lucrative way to earn caps, especially if you focus on high-demand items like ammunition, armor, or medical supplies. Once you've crafted these items, you can sell them at vendor machines or trade with other players for caps. Be sure to keep an eye on the market trends, as certain items may be more valuable at different times.

Tips for Maximizing Fallout 76 Caps Earnings
To help you get the most out of your caps earnings, here are a few pro tips:
Sell Rare Items at Vendor Machines: Place high-value items in your C.A.M.P.'s vendor machine to attract other players who may be looking for those specific items.
Focus on High-Demand Resources: Items like gunpowder, adhesives, and springs are always in demand. Craft and sell these items regularly to generate a steady income.
Take Advantage of Sales and Discounts: Some NPC vendors offer discounts or special deals on certain items. Keep an eye out for these sales, as they can save you caps in the long run.
Play with Friends: Forming alliances with other players can help you complete quests and challenges faster, allowing you to earn more caps.
Farm Events Efficiently: Some public events in Fallout 76 are designed to reward players with large amounts of caps. If you can complete these events quickly, you’ll rack up a good number of caps in no time.
